Galatasaray submits squad to UEFA

Galatasaray has largely completed its work during the mid-season transfer window. The yellow-reds have so far made reinforcements to the two positions they deemed necessary.

Following the departure of Sacha Boey at right-back, Galatasaray added Serge Aurier to its squad for 4 months.

The yellow-reds, who sold Cedric Bakambu to Real Betis, filled the experienced player's spot by loaning Carlos Vinicius.

Angelino, who was loaned from Leipzig at the beginning of the season, also transferred to Roma. The Spanish footballer's license, along with those of Sacha Boey and Bakambu, was removed from the federation's system.

Thus, space was opened up for 3 foreign players in the squad. Galatasaray submitted its squad to UEFA ahead of the match against Sparta Prague in the Europa League play-off round.

The yellow-red team included new signings Aurier and Vinicius, as well as Berkan Kutlu, in its European squad.

Any new player joining the team will only be able to play in the league and the Ziraat Turkish Cup.
